GE Invests in New Lab with Shanghai Maritime University

Published Jun 26, 2014 1:20 PM by The Maritime Executive

GE’s Power Conversion business celebrated the inauguration and roll out of its agreement with Shanghai Maritime University (SMU) to invest in improving the capabilities of the shipping engineering community in China by building laboratory facilities and cooperating on research and innovation projects. The agreement between GE and SMU, which was first announced in April 2013, provides SMU students with opportunities for internships and training, which could lead to future employment, and further establishes GE’s position as a leader in marine electrical propulsion technology, supporting China’s shift to a high-value, high-technology marine sector.

GE and SMU are working on finalizing the design of the new marine laboratory facility, which is the first of its kind in China. The core concept of the laboratory includes a back-to-back design, featuring both GE’s medium-voltage (MV7000) and low-voltage (MV3000) systems in one lab design. This will include the transformer, drive, motor and other accessories. The training program will focus on GE’s core technologies and solutions that integrate complete power and propulsion systems, vessel control and automation systems. Installation of the new marine laboratory is planned to begin in early 2015, with commissioning planned before 2016.

SMU is a multidisciplinary university that encompasses such areas as engineering, management, economics, law, liberal arts and science, with a special emphasis on shipping technology, economics and management. SMU is one of the leading universities in China and is dedicated to marine and related disciplines; today SMU lists 60,000 graduates, contributing to the rapid growth of the Chinese shipping industry.
